A special weather advice was issued this morning by the Solomon Islands Meteorological services (METS) for Temotu and Rennell Bellona provinces.

A tropical low with a central pressure of 998 Hectopascals was located East – Southeast of Anuta Islands in Temotu.

The tropical low is moving west at 05 knots towards the southern waters of Anuta and Tikopia.

A second tropical low is also developing in the southern waters of Rennell Bellona province and is expected to intensify over the next 24 hours.

METS advise people in those areas that sea will be very rough with moderate to heavy swells. There is also potential for coastal flooding, particularly for southern parts of Temotu.

They urge sea travelers to consider their own personal safety and that of their passengers as heavy rain will reduce visibility and heavy swells will make it dangerous to attempt any sea voyage, even for the most seasoned skipper.
